ZBlog数据库备份全攻略
zblog备份数据库

首页 2025-04-15 19:27:06



Z-Blog备份数据库:确保数据安全与网站稳定运行的必备指南 在当今数字化时代,博客已成为个人表达观点、分享知识、甚至开展商业活动的重要平台

    Z-Blog,作为一款轻量级、易上手且功能强大的博客系统,深受广大博主喜爱

    然而,无论你的博客规模大小,数据安全始终是一个不容忽视的问题

    其中,数据库备份作为数据安全策略的核心环节,对于防范数据丢失、确保网站稳定运行具有至关重要的作用

    本文将深入探讨Z-Blog备份数据库的必要性、具体方法、以及如何通过定期备份构建坚不可摧的数据防护网

     一、为何备份Z-Blog数据库至关重要? 1.防范意外数据丢失 无论是硬件故障、服务器崩溃,还是黑客攻击、恶意软件感染,这些都可能导致博客数据面临灭顶之灾

    数据库作为博客内容、用户信息、设置配置的核心存储地,一旦受损,后果不堪设想

    定期备份数据库,意味着在灾难发生时拥有恢复数据的“救命稻草”

     2.确保网站持续运营 博客不仅是个人情感的寄托,也是许多人的生计所在

    对于依赖博客进行内容创作、营销推广的用户而言,任何一次长时间的停机都可能导致粉丝流失、收入锐减

    通过及时恢复备份的数据库,可以迅速重建网站,最大限度减少业务中断的影响

     3.便于数据迁移与升级 随着博客的发展,你可能需要迁移到更强大的服务器或进行Z-Blog版本升级

    在此过程中,数据库备份是确保数据完整性和迁移顺利的关键步骤

    没有备份,任何迁移或升级都可能变成一场冒险

     4.支持版本控制与回溯 在博客运营过程中,偶尔会遇到误操作或错误配置导致的问题

    通过备份不同时间点的数据库,可以方便地回溯到某个稳定状态,有效解决因配置错误引发的各种麻烦

     二、Z-Blog数据库备份的具体方法 1.使用Z-Blog内置备份工具 Z-Blog提供了简便的内置备份功能,是初学者和懒人的首选

     - 登录Z-Blog后台管理界面

     - 导航至“系统”->“数据备份/恢复”

     - 在“数据备份”选项卡下,点击“备份数据库”按钮

     - 系统将自动生成数据库备份文件,并提示保存位置(通常是网站根目录下的`zb_users/backup/`文件夹)

     - 下载备份文件至本地存储设备,确保双重安全

     2.通过phpMyAdmin手动备份 如果你对数据库管理有一定了解,phpMyAdmin是一个强大的工具

     - 登录到你的网站托管控制面板(如cPanel)

     - 找到并点击进入phpMyAdmin

     - 在左侧数据库列表中选择你的Z-Blog数据库

     - 点击顶部菜单的“导出”选项卡

     - 选择导出方法(如“快速”)、格式(通常为“SQL”)、以及压缩选项

     - 点击“执行”按钮,下载生成的SQL文件至本地

     3.使用自动化备份脚本 对于需要频繁备份或管理多个博客的用户,编写或使用自动化备份脚本可以大大提高效率

     - 可以利用cron jobs(在Linux服务器上)或任务计划程序(在Windows服务器上)设置定期任务

     - 编写一个简单的Shell脚本或批处理文件,调用mysqldump命令来备份数据库

     - 配置脚本将备份文件发送至远程服务器或云存储服务(如Dropbox、Google Drive),增加安全性

     4.第三方备份插件与服务 市面上还有许多专为Z-Blog设计的备份插件,以及提供网站备份服务的第三方平台

     - 插件如“Z-Blog备份大师”等,通常提供图形化界面,操作简便

     - 第三方服务如UpdraftPlus、BackupBuddy等,虽然可能需要付费,但提供了更为全面的备份解决方案,包括数据库、文件、以及定时备份功能

     三、构建高效的数据备份策略 1.定期备份 设定合理的备份频率,如每日、每周或每月,根据网站活跃度和数据重要性调整

    对于高流量、频繁更新的博客,建议实施每日备份

     2.异地备份 将备份文件存储在不同于主服务器的物理位置,如本地硬盘、云存储、甚至是朋友或家人的电脑上

    这能有效防止区域性灾难(如火灾、洪水)导致的数据丢失

     3.测试恢复 定期测试备份文件的可恢复性至关重要

    至少每季度进行一次恢复演练,确保备份文件完整且可用

     4.版本管理 保留多个版本的备份,尤其是重大更新或修改前后的备份

    这有助于在出现问题时选择最合适的恢复点

     5.加密与安全 对备份文件进行加密处理,防止未经授权的访问

    同时,确保备份存储环境的安全性,避免泄露敏感信息

     6.文档记录 维护一份详细的备份文档,记录备份过程、存储位置、恢复步骤等关键信息

    这不仅能提高备份效率,还能在紧急情况下为团队成员或技术支持人员提供指导

     四、结语 在Z-Blog的博客旅程中,数据库备份虽看似不起眼,却是守护你数字资产安全的最后一道防线

    通过采用上述方法构建完善的备份策略,你不仅能够有效抵御各种数据风险,还能为博客的长期发展奠定坚实的基础

    记住,备份不是一次性任务,而是需要持续关注和优化的过程

    在这个瞬息万变的数字世界里,让数据备份成为你博客运营中不可或缺的一部分,让每一次点击、每一篇文章都能安全地留存,为未来的成功铺路

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道